Your Local Plumber: Building a Watertight Shower Space

Diamond State Plumbing technician on ladder during shower head installation

Shower installation means removing your old shower and building a new one from the ground up. This includes removing old walls and the shower pan, checking and repairing the subfloor if needed, installing a new waterproof shower pan with proper drainage slope, waterproofing the walls, installing new wall panels or tile, connecting all the plumbing fixtures, and adding shower doors or a curtain. The goal is a completely watertight shower that drains properly and looks great. Installation typically takes 1 to 3 days depending on whether you choose a prefab shower kit or custom tile work.

Waterproofing is the most critical part of any shower installation. Water absolutely cannot get behind your shower walls or under your shower pan. We install waterproof membranes on the walls and make sure the shower pan is completely sealed. The pan needs proper slope so water flows toward the drain instead of pooling in corners. Homes in The Heights and Quapaw Quarter with older plumbing sometimes need additional prep work to bring everything up to current code.

Wall installation comes next. Prefab shower kits use acrylic or fiberglass wall panels that interlock and seal at the seams. These go up faster and cost less than tile. Custom tile showers take longer but give you unlimited design options. Either way, the walls attach to cement board or waterproof backing that's been properly sealed. We make sure everything is level and plumb so doors fit correctly and water doesn't run the wrong direction.

Plumbing fixtures get installed after the walls are up. The shower valve controls water temperature and flow. The showerhead and any handheld sprayers connect to pipes that run through the walls. Everything needs to line up correctly with the rough plumbing that was installed during construction. We test all connections thoroughly before finishing the walls. Why Local Matters
For Your Plumbing

You could call a big national chain. They'll probably charge you more and send someone who doesn't know Little Rock. Local plumbers understand that homes in Pulaski Heights have different plumbing than new builds in West Little Rock. They know which neighborhoods have hard water problems and which areas tend to have foundation shifts that affect plumbing.

When you call a local company, you get someone who answers the phone and can usually tell you right away what's probably happening and when they can get there. No automated system. No waiting on hold for 20 minutes.

Response times are better too. A local plumber is 15 minutes away, not coming from another city. If you've got a burst pipe or sewage backing up, those minutes matter. Plus, local companies know the city inspectors, understand Little Rock's specific codes, and can get permits processed faster.
